Skip to content

一键修改cursor 设备ID,解除设备锁定状态,为什么会有这个工具。。。因为我的设备被锁了。。。。

Notifications You must be signed in to change notification settings

googlebox007/cursor_machine_id

 
 

Folders and files

NameName
Last commit message
Last commit date

Latest commit

 

History

3 Commits
 
 
 
 
 
 

Repository files navigation

Cursor Device ID Changer

这是一个简单的脚本工具,用于修改 Cursor 编辑器的设备 ID。当因频繁切换账号导致设备被锁定时,可以使用此脚本重置设备 ID。

功能特点

  • 自动生成新的随机设备 ID
  • 自动备份原配置文件
  • 支持自定义设备 ID
  • 无需额外依赖,使用系统内置工具

Mac系统使用方法

  1. 下载 change_id.sh 脚本
  2. 给脚本添加执行权限:
chmod +x change_id.sh
  1. 运行脚本:
使用随机生成的设备 ID
./change_id.sh
或者使用自定义设备 ID
./change_id.sh your_custom_id

Windows10系统使用方法

  1. 下载 update_cursor_id.ps1 脚本
  2. 给脚本添加执行权限:
update_cursor_id.ps1
  1. 运行脚本:
使用随机生成的设备 ID
./update_cursor_id.ps1
或者使用自定义设备 ID
./update_cursor_id.ps1 your_custom_id

注意事项

  • 脚本会在修改前自动创建配置文件的备份
  • 备份文件保存在原配置文件相同目录下,格式为 storage.json.backup_时间戳
  • 请确保在运行脚本前关闭 Cursor 编辑器
  • 支持 macOS 系统
  • 支持 Windows10系统

配置文件位置

默认配置文件路径:

"~/Library/Application Support/Cursor/User/globalStorage/storage.json"

免责声明

本脚本仅供学习和研究使用,使用本脚本可能违反 Cursor 的服务条款。请合理使用,风险自负。

About

一键修改cursor 设备ID,解除设备锁定状态,为什么会有这个工具。。。因为我的设备被锁了。。。。

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published

Languages

  • PowerShell 64.4%
  • Shell 35.6%